A dental expert is a dental practitioner is a dental professional, right? Well, not rather. For regular exams, cleansings, and the periodic filling, many people see a general dental practitioner. But often our smiles require more than conventional treatment. In this case, there are a number of kinds of oral professionals, each with a particular duty to load for your dental care.


As a result of genetics, concerns with your total health and wellness, a crash, or some various other factor, you might require to visit a dental expert. Right here are the six different kinds of oral specialists you might see throughout a life time of dental treatment: If your tooth's pulp comes to be contaminated or the inside of your teeth becomes otherwise harmed or diseased, your general dental professional will possibly refer you to an oral specialist called an.


Inside dig this our teeth are small cavern-like passages called canals which contain delicate pulp, blood vessels, and nerves. An endodontist is a kind of dentist that detects and deals with issues within this sensitive inside. Endodontists identify tooth pain and, in most cases, do root canals on infected teeth.
